Description AV-receiver Marantz SR7010

AV-receiver Marantz SR7010 equipped with full sets of advanced features for home theater and music listening. The machine is equipped with nine channels of amplification and has about 13.2 Pre-output (11.2 channel output from the processor). The receiver supports the new 3D surround sound formats, Dolby Atmos and DTS:X (after a free firmware upgrade), and, after a paid upgrade, and also Auro-3D. The AV receiver uses a powerful 32-bit Shark DSP, which provides exclusive accuracy of sound processing in any format. The device is equipped with the advanced technology of auto calibration surround sound Audyssey Platinum, which takes into account all peculiarities of the listening room and placement of speakers, as well as characteristics of their sound.


All channels are used Marantz SR7010 digital-to-analog converters 32-bit /192 kHz, as well as branded preamps HDAM current feedback. There is also a built-in Phono stage for MM-pickups. The device is equipped with eight HDMI inputs version 2.2 a (one of which is located on the front panel) and three outputs, one of which can be used to signal in the secondary zone. All HDMI inputs support HDCP 2.2 specification, transmit video 4K/60 Hz, 4:4:4 Pure Color and 3D. The video processor of the receiver performs the upscaling any signal up to 4K, and adjusts the image according to professional standards ISF.


Marantz SR7010 with built-in Bluetooth and Wi-Fi, and thanks to the double antenna wireless transmission signal is obtained stable in all conditions. Of course, if necessary, you can use a wired Ethernet connection. Also the phone has support for AirPlay and Spotify. Network receiver plays the files in all popular formats, including High resolution 24 bit / 192 kHz and DSD 2.8 MHz. In addition to the front USB socket of your receiver you can connect your iPod/iPhone as well as drives for music files.


To control Marantz SR7010 you can use the supplied remote control, and (much easier) special application Marantz Remote App. The signal on the second area may be filed with both the linear and the acoustic outputs of the receiver. Also the phone has 7.1 channel input for connection of record players with built-in surround sound decoders.

Characteristics of the AV receiver Marantz SR7010

The number of channels CPU11.2
The number of channels of power amplification9
Power125 W per channel (8 Ohms, dual channel, 20 Hz - 20 kHz, THD of 0.08%), 165 watts per channel (6 Ohms, two channels, 1 kHz, THD 0.7%)
Amplifiers on discrete elementsYes
Input sensitivity/impedance200 mV/47 kOhm
Frequency range10 Hz – 100 kHz ( 1, -3 dB, Pure Direct mode)
The signal-to-noise 100 dB (Pure Direct mode)
Built-in decoders (main)Dolby Atmos, DTS:X (after upgrade), DTS-HD Master, Dolby TrueHD, Dolby Digital, Dolby Digital Plus, Dolby Digital EX, Dolby Pro Logic IIx, Dolby ProLogic IIz, Audyssey DSX, DTS-ES, DTS 96/24, DTS Neo:X, DTS-Neo:6
Support Auro-3Dthere is (paid upgrade)
The Bitness Of The DAC32 bit/192 kHz on all channels
Auto calibrationAudyssey Platinum MultEQ-XT 32
Adjusting the crossover frequency there
The upscaling to 4K UltraHDthere is, for digital and analog video signals
FM tuner with RDSthere
Compatible USB iPod Classic, iPod Nano (up to 7th generation), iPod Touch (up to 5th generation), iPhone (up to generation 5)
